Mind Your Business: How GTS is putting Singapore’s semiconductor prowess on the world map

View descriptionShare
 

With global semiconductor revenues expected to reach a staggering US$1 trillion by 2030, it’s no surprise that everyone wants a piece of that pie. And here in Singapore, one homegrown semiconductor equipment solutions provider, is doing just that, by addressing supply chain risks and putting Singapore and the region’s semiconductor scene on the world map.

Kenneth Lee Wee Ching, CEO of Global TechSolutions joins the Breakfast Show to discuss what GTS is doing to contribute to Singapore’s role as a semiconductor hub, and how GTS is charting its growth strategy as a local SME, in the face of international heavyweights.
